Rita Genevieve Hughes, 88 of Palestine, IL, died at 3:45 a.m. Thursday, June 18, 2009 at Cotillion Ridge Nursing Center in Robinson, IL. She was born June 27, 1920 in rural Adams County, IL, the daughter of Elmer C. Smith and Anna R. Schmidt Smith. Rita grew up in Adams County, IL, graduating from Clayton High School in 1939. She graduated from St. Mary’s School of Nursing in 1942 and Eastern Illinois University in 1976. She worked in hospitals in Hannibal, MO and Robinson, IL. She was the School Nurse for Palestine Community Unit #3 for 14 years. She helped her husband during all the years with their livestock operation, and was a talented gardener.She attended St. Elizabeth’s Church with her husband in Robinson. She was a member of the Crawford County Home Extension, Illinois State Nurses Association, Illinois Association of School Nurses, Better Ways Club, Bay View Club, and St. Elizabeth’s Altar Society. Her wisdom, strength and kind, caring love will be deeply missed by her family.On March 4, 1944 she married Lt. J.G. James H. Hughes at the Naval Chapel at Lakehurst, New Jersey. He preceded her in death on August 8, 2008. She was also preceded in death by her parents and several brothers and sisters.Rita is survived by her son, David Hughes, Palestine; two daughters, Nancy Kincaid, Palestine and Diana Hughes, Mt. Pleasant, MI; her sister, Rosemary Wallace, Kirksville, MO. She leaves five grandchildren, Jenny Kincaid, Cindy Hodges, Ryan Kincaid, Michael Kincaid and Andrea Kincaid; and two great grandchildren, Brianna Hodges and Ashlynn Kincaid.
